Syracuse, N.Y. — General Brown running back Camden Thomas helped lead the Lions to their second straight Section III Class C championship win on Saturday and was voted the syracuse.com player of the week for his efforts.

He carried the ball 16 times for 200 yards and three touchdowns. He had touchdown runs of 72, 78 and 43 for the Lions. Thomas also caught the game-sealing first down pass to secure the 51-49 win.

Thomas’ 200 yards were the most of any player in Section III for the championship round and his three touchdowns were tied for the second-most.

He has 1,043 rushing yards this season, which is the seventh most in Section III Class D. His 17 touchdowns are tied for the second-most.

General Brown improved to 10-1 after beating top-seeded Cazenovia in the section championship. The Lions will now head to the regional finals against Section IV’s Chenango Forks in the regional championship at noon on Saturday at Vestal High School.
